Astoria Software Highlights XML Content Management Solution for eLearning programs at San Francisco Gilbane Conference

Demonstrates the complete Astoria solution in booth #108

SAN FRANCISCO, CA, April 11, 2005 – Astoria Software, the leader in XML content management solutions for dynamic publishing, is participating in the 2005 Gilbane Conference on Content Management Strategies , opening today at the Palace Hotel in San Francisco, CA. Astoria will demonstrate Astoria 4.3, an XML-based content management solution for dynamic publishing, in booth #108. In addition, an Astoria-based solution for e-Learning developed by a partner, Commandtext, will be showcased.

Allan Syiek , founding partner of Commandtext, is a featured panelist in the “ Solutions for Complex Content Applications” session on Tuesday, April 12, 2:00-3:30 p.m. (www.gilbane.com/conferences/San_Francisco_05.html). Mr. Syiek will provide an overview of the solution being deployed to manage content for Internet-based education and training programs providing over 120 different courses in 152 countries around the world. The courses and related assessments are subject to frequent change, and the content must be produced in multiple languages and formats, combined into different courses, or efficiently searched and retrieved from large volumes of similar material. A strong, scalable, XML centric content management system was crucial to the success of the implementation. Commandtext chose Astoria’s.

“More companies are now relying on complex content to drive strategic segments of their business,” said Mr. Syiek. . “The ability to conduct dynamic publishing is becoming a critical operating competency. Tracking, reusing, and repurposing information assets across present and future media is essential to achieving the efficiency, flexibility and accuracy required in today’s marketplace.”

“Astoria solutions are uniquely designed to solve the difficult challenges in mission-critical enterprise documentation and dynamic publishing,” said Thomas Steding, CEO of Astoria Software. “And this conference is distinctive as well in its ability to bring together the leading content management experts and solution developers.”

About Commandtext

Commandtext provides structured content consulting and systems integration services that help companies get the most out of their content assets. They develop and implement publishing solutions that enable enterprises to track, reuse, and repurpose their information assets across present and future media. From design and architecture to development and integration, Commandtext’s mission is to combine commercial products and open source software to create best-of-breed solutions that achieve the optimum content management solution for clients.
